PARTITION OF BENGAL (1947)

:''For the 1905 partition, see 1905 Partition of Bengal''
The 'Partition of Bengal' in 1947, part of the Partition of India, was a partition that divided Bengal into the two separate entities of West Bengal belonging to India, and East Bengal belonging to Pakistan. East Bengal was renamed East Pakistan, and later became the independent nation of Bangladesh after the Bangladesh Liberation War of 1971.
